Essential Tips for Managing Properties in Bideford
Let’s dive into some practical steps you can take to manage your property effectively. These tips are designed to be easy to follow and highly effective.
1. Regular Cleaning and Maintenance
Keeping your property spotless is key. Guests expect a clean, fresh environment. Schedule regular cleaning between stays and deep cleans seasonally. Don’t forget:
Check for mould or damp, especially in bathrooms.
Inspect plumbing and heating systems.
Maintain the garden and outdoor spaces.
Replace worn-out linens and towels.
A clean home feels welcoming and cared for, which guests will appreciate.
2. Clear Communication with Guests
Good communication can make or break a guest’s experience. Provide clear instructions for arrival, house rules, and local tips. Be responsive to questions or concerns. This builds trust and encourages positive reviews.

4. Keep Documentation and Records
Stay organised by keeping records of bookings, maintenance, and expenses. This helps with budgeting and tax purposes. Plus, it makes it easier to track what needs attention.
5. Prepare for Seasonal Changes
Bideford’s weather can be unpredictable. Prepare your property for different seasons by:
Winter-proofing pipes and heating.
Checking gutters and drainage before rainy seasons.
Stocking up on essentials like salt for icy paths.
Being proactive saves headaches later!

How to Choose the Right Property Management Partner
If managing your property feels like too much, you’re not alone. Many owners find peace of mind by hiring a local property management company. But how do you choose the right one?
Here are some tips:
Look for local expertise: A company familiar with Bideford and North Devon will understand guest expectations and local regulations.
Check reviews and references: Happy clients are a good sign.
Ask about services: Do they offer cleaning, maintenance, guest communication, and emergency support?
Transparency: Clear pricing and contracts avoid surprises.
Availability: Make sure they’re reachable when you or your guests need them.
Choosing the right partner means your property is in safe hands, and you can enjoy the benefits without the stress.

Keeping Your Property Profitable and Stress-Free
Managing a holiday home should be rewarding, not stressful. Here are some final tips to keep your property profitable and your mind at ease:
Set realistic rental rates: Research local market prices and adjust seasonally.
Automate bookings: Use online platforms to manage reservations and payments.
Regularly update your listing: Fresh photos and accurate descriptions attract more guests.
Plan for emergencies: Have a local contact or service ready for urgent repairs.
Stay informed: Keep up with local laws and tax requirements.
